Bronte Nieuwenburg has done the form for tonight’s meeting at Ballarat.

Race 1:

OVERVIEW: BLACKINDEED (8) is a speedy mare in great form. She will need to navigate off the fence to win here, but if she gets clear air she looks the one to beat. BULLETPROOF KID (7) is a talented horse who has had a few setbacks in his career. He was back in the winner’s circle last start at Cranbourne which would have boosted his confidence. He will need luck from the barrier, but he has the ability. MY ULTIMATE LUIGI (10) is in career best form, winning two of his last three starts and narrowly beaten in the other. He had to sustain a long run last start but still won comfortably with his ears up on the line. IM WESLEY (6) has had a few awkward barriers but has been racing well. He can make his own luck, which he will need to do here.

SELECTIONS: BLACKINDEED (8), BULLETPROOF KID (7), MY ULTIMATE LUIGI (10), IM WESLEY (6)

Race 2:

OVERVIEW: FIRE MARSHALL (5) is a very smart horse with a bright future. He is third up and nearing peak fitness. He sustained a long run and still hit the line well last start. ARCHIE MOTH (3) hasn’t had much luck recently but has been racing well and should be able to get forward from barrier three. WILD BULL (10) was a good winner last start at Stawell when leading. He is tough, but this maps differently from barrier ten and he will need to make his own luck. TARA VICTORY (4) has the second-best sectional times in the field and is a strong swooper when saved for one run. The barrier is tricky as she won’t be on the fence, but she is not out of this.

Race 3:

OVERVIEW: LE GASTON (8) is the experienced and consistent performer in this field. He has had six career starts for five placings and often races tough opposition. He will need to navigate the tricky barrier. FANTASY FLIGHT (9) is a well-bred first starter for Kyle Marshall who has shown promise in his trials. He hit the line well in his most recent trial and has options from barrier nine. BUNGY (6) is a first starter who was impressive winning a recent Melton trial and has an awkward draw to overcome. BUBBLE OVER (4) is another debutant with two trial seconds. He is well bred and looks well placed.

Race 4:

OVERVIEW: IM EDDIE (5) is a smart trotter by Volstead. He has been chasing home talented runners throughout his career and will appreciate this company. He will need luck but can make his own. LEANNE LEEANN (10) at her best is a smart trotter and has the clear best sectional times in this field. She may be in the twilight of her career but is still racing well and will need to make her own luck. EL BRAVO (8) is a lightly raced trotter who is third up and has plenty of ability. He has won two of nine but galloped in five starts, so he must get his gait right. RAMBO SUFFARELL (7) has had two career starts for a win and a seventh, galloping in both. Outside of that he has brilliant trial form. He needs to trot throughout but has ability.

Race 5:

OVERVIEW: CHARLIE WALKER (5) has recently led throughout and just tired late in close finishes. He has brilliant gate speed and may adopt similar tactics here, just needing to hold on a little longer. POPPY POPSTAR (4) can be inconsistent, but when she gets it right she can produce a strong performance. MISTA WALKER (8) is second up and hit the line strongly into second last start. He will improve with fitness and looks well placed. GUNSEN ROSIE (10) has improved at her last two starts. She lacks sharp point-to-point speed and will suit a slower final quarter. She needs things to go her way but is a winning chance.

Race 6:

OVERVIEW: ADMIRALOFTHEFLEET (5) won last start at this track, covering an extra 25 metres and still finishing strongly. If he replicates that performance he is right in this. FINAL PROMISE (2) is a lightly raced, well-bred gelding from the Jess Tubbs stable who should continue to improve with age. He has a good barrier to use to his advantage. MORRIS BROWN (6) is an ex-Tasmanian performer first up for Carson Millar. Millar has a small stable but an excellent record with new additions. His Tasmanian form shows gate speed and strong sectionals, and he may appreciate the change of scenery. MIDNIGHT MOJO (8) has been racing very well, finishing top three at her past six starts. Barrier eight is awkward if she is stuck on the fence, but with clear room she will be strong late.

Race 7:

OVERVIEW: BOND GIRL (3) has performed well since joining the Sam Barker stable. She is a strong swooper and the way she has been finishing off her races from back in the field has been impressive. She shouldn’t get as far back from barrier three. At her best OUR BELLA LUCIA (8) is a nice mare but she hasn’t won for a year. Her recent sectional times have been consistently good and she can perform well with luck. NORMANDY NUGGET (5) is a smart runner who can make his own luck. He was good last start, sustaining a long run, but fitness is a slight query after 40 days between runs. YANKEE GAMBLER (9) is a tough campaigner who races well when forward and has options from barrier nine.

Race 8:

OVERVIEW: MIDNITE MUSCLE (1) won well last start. He has the confidence, the gate speed, the best sectional times and finds a suitable race to go back-to-back. MAGIC LAW (3) is in career best form, winning her last two starts. If she finds cover she will be flashing home. FLING IT RAINBOW (4) is a 10-year-old with 21 wins and is still performing well, winning two starts back at Maryborough. He can’t be left out. NIGHT FLIGHT (9) hit the line well two starts back at Stawell and appears to be getting back to his best. He will need luck but can be saved for one run.

Race 9:

OVERVIEW: SPIRITED LASS (9) is a very talented mare but comes with a manners risk. When she trots she is outstanding and capable of remarkable performances. FREMARKS PEGGY (4) is in career best form and has finished top two at her past five starts. She has a better barrier than some of her tougher rivals. NO TELLING HEATHER (7) was a feature race winner at two but hasn’t won since that year. Her last start third was promising and she may be returning to form. GOLDEN SKIES (5) has been racing well recently but will need luck from the barrier. She comes from a strong trotting stable.
